Types of Scripture Verse Art and Their Impact

The spectrum of scripture verse art is incredibly diverse, catering to a wide range of tastes and spiritual expressions. From the minimalist elegance of modern typography to the rich detail of traditional illustrations, there’s a form of scripture verse art to resonate with everyone. Consider the simple yet profound impact of a single, powerful verse like “Be still, and know that I am God” (Psalm 46:10) presented in clean, sans-serif font against a serene backdrop. This visual stillness can evoke a sense of peace and contemplation in our often chaotic lives.

We see scripture verse art manifested in numerous ways:

  • Calligraphy and Hand-Lettering: The art of beautiful writing itself elevates scripture, turning verses into elegant pieces of art. Think of a flowing, handwritten rendition of the Beatitudes, each word a stroke of devotion.
  • Paintings and Illustrations: Visual storytelling at its finest, these pieces depict biblical scenes or abstract interpretations that complement the chosen verse. A vibrant depiction of Noah’s Ark alongside the promise of a new beginning after the flood offers a powerful visual narrative.
  • Digital Art and Graphic Design: Modern technology allows for innovative and accessible scripture verse art, from inspiring social media graphics to beautifully designed posters and digital wallpapers. A modern, geometric interpretation of “Love your neighbor as yourself” (Mark 12:31) can spark fresh contemplation.
  • Embroidery and Textile Art: The tactile nature of fabric art can add a unique dimension to scripture, with verses stitched into blankets, wall hangings, or even clothing. Imagine a comforting throw blanket embroidered with “The Lord is my shepherd; I shall not want” (Psalm 23:1), offering a warm embrace of faith.
  • Sculpture and Wood Carving: Three-dimensional art can bring scripture to life, offering a powerful and enduring representation of faith. A carved wooden cross featuring the verse “I am the resurrection and the life” (John 11:25) can be a profound statement of hope.

Each of these mediums offers a unique way to experience and internalize the messages of religion. The tactile sensation of embroidered scripture, for example, can create a deeply personal connection to the words, making them feel more present and comforting. Similarly, a bold, graphic design of “Faith, hope, and love” (1 Corinthians 13:13) can serve as a constant visual cue to cultivate these virtues throughout the day.

Frequently Asked Questions: Scripture Verse Art

What is scripture verse art?

Scripture verse art is a visual representation of biblical verses or passages. It combines religious text with artistic elements such as paintings, illustrations, calligraphy, or graphic design to create a piece that is both spiritually inspiring and aesthetically pleasing.

What are the benefits of having scripture verse art?

Scripture verse art can serve as a daily reminder of faith, encourage reflection and meditation on scripture, and add beauty and inspiration to living spaces. It can be a conversation starter About faith and a source of comfort and strength.

Where can I display scripture verse art?

Scripture verse art can be displayed in various locations, including homes (living rooms, bedrooms, studies), places of worship, offices, classrooms, or any space where you wish to promote a sense of peace, faith, and inspiration.

How do I choose a scripture verse for art?

Consider verses that are personally meaningful to you, offer encouragement, guidance, or express core tenets of your faith. You might also choose verses that relate to a specific occasion or a particular room’s purpose.

Can scripture verse art be customized?

Yes, many artists and retailers offer customization options, such as choosing specific verses, colors, fonts, sizes, or even incorporating personal details like names or dates.

Is scripture verse art appropriate for all religions?

While the term “scripture verse art” most commonly refers to Christian biblical passages, the concept can be applied to verses from any religious text. If you’re looking for art representing verses from other faiths, you might find it under terms like “religious text art” or by searching for specific religious traditions.
